




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
《无线传感网络技术》复习资料一、选择题1、I/O端口的输出电压为(B)A.3V
B.3.3V
C.
5V
D.12V
2、ZigBee网络中存在设备类型不涉及(B)。A.协调器B.无线网卡
C.
终端设备D.路由器3、实验板上LED1和LED2与CC2530的连接如下图所示,LED1和LED2的负极端分别通过一个限流电阻连接到地(低电平),它们的正极端分别连接到CC2530的(A)端口。A.P1_0与P1_1
B.P1_1与1_2C.
P1_0与P1_2D.P1_1与P1_34、basicRfCfg_t数据结构中的PanId成员是(C)。A.发送模块地址
B.接受模块地址C.
网络IDD.通信信道5、引起中断的因素或是发出中断申请的来源叫做中断源。CC2530共有(D)个中断源。A.5
B.12C.
16D.186、basicRfCfg_t数据结构中的channel成员是(D)。A.发送模块地址
B.接受模块地址C.
网络IDD.通信信道7、在basicRf无线发送数据时,“basicRfConfig.myAddr=SWITCH_ADDR;”的作用是(A)。A.配置本机地址
B.配置发送地址C.
配置发送数据D.
配置接受数据8、无线传感器网络的基本要素不涉及(C)。A.传感器ﻩﻩﻩB.感知对象ﻩ ﻩC.无线AP D.观测者9、二进制数相应的十六进制数可表达为(C).
A.192H
B.C90H
C.19BH
D.CA0H10、定期器1是一个()定期器,可在时钟()递增或者递减计数。CA.8位,上升沿 ﻩﻩﻩB.8位,上升沿或下降沿C.16位,上升沿或下降沿 D.16位,下降沿11、basicRfCfg_t数据结构中的panId成员是(C)。A.发送模块地址ﻩ B.接受模块地址ﻩ C.网络IDﻩﻩD.通信信道12、十进制数126其相应的十六进制可表达为(D).
A.8F
B.8E
C.FE
D.7E13、basicRfCfg_t数据结构中的channel成员是(D)。A.发送模块地址 ﻩB.接受模块地址ﻩ C.网络ID ﻩD.通信信道14、I/O端口的输出电压为(B)A.3V
B.3.3V
C.
5V
D.12V
15、下列说法中,对的的是(C)A.#define和printf都是C语句
B.#define是C语句,而printf不是C.
printf是C语句,但#define不是D.#define和printf都不是C语句16、如下图所示,SW1按键的一侧(3号、4号引脚)通过一个上拉电阻连接到电源,同时连接到CC2530的(C)引脚,另一侧(1号、2号引脚)连接到地。A.P1_0
B.P1_1C.
P1_2D.P1_317、不属于Z-Stack协议栈的结构的分层是(D)。A.物理层
B.介质访问控制层C.
网络层D.传输层18、支持Zigbee短距离无线通信技术的是(B)。A.IrDA ﻩB.Zigbee联盟 C.IEEE802.11bD.IEEE802.11a19、天线重要工作在OSI参考模型的哪一层?(A)A.第1层ﻩﻩB.第2层 C.第3层 ﻩD.第4层20、要把CC2530芯片的P1_0,P1_1,P1_2,P1_3设立为GPIO端口,把P1_4,P1_5,P1_6,P1_7设立为外设端口,对的的操作是(A)
A.P1SEL=0xF0B.P1SEL=0x0F
C.P1DIR=0xF0
D.P1DIR=0x0F21、ZigBee相对于其它点对点的协议,ZigBee协议的缺陷是:(A)。A.结构复杂 ﻩB.结构简朴 C.操作不方便ﻩD.不易于执行22、在ZigBee网络中存在三种设备类型:协调器、路由器和终端设备,但是在ZigBee网络中只能有一个(),可以有多个()和多个()。BA.路由器、协调器、终端ﻩﻩﻩB.协调器、终端、路由器C.路由器、终端、协调器ﻩﻩ D.终端、路由器、协调器23、引起中断的因素或是发出中断申请的来源叫做中断源。CC2530共有(D)个中断源。A.5
B.12C.
16D.1824、在串口接受函数中,“r_UartLen=halUartRxLen();”的作用是(A)A.得到串口接受数据的长度
B.得到串口接受数据的数据C.
配置串口接受数据的长度D.配置串口接受的模式25、根据单片机数据解决位数区分,以下不符合的是(A)。
A.48位
B.32位
C.16位
D.8位26、在串口接受函数中,“r_UartLen=halUartRxLen();”的作用是(A)A.得到串口接受数据的长度
B.得到串口接受数据的数据C.
配置串口接受数据的长度D.配置串口接受的模式27、CC2530的定期器1的工作模式不涉及以下哪一种(B)。
A.
自由运营B.倒计数
ﻩC.模D.正计数/倒计数28、配置串口工作的波特率为57600的代码(A).
A.U0BAUD=216;B.U0BAUD=216;C.U0BAUD=59;D.U0BAUD=59;U0GCR=10;
U0GCR=9;U0GCR=10;U0GCR=9;29、CC2530的ADC模块支持多达(D)位的模拟数字转换.
A.8
B.32
C.16
D.1430、中断查询,查询的是(B).
A.中断请求信号
B.中断标志
C.外中断方式控制位
D.中断允许控制位二、填空题1、二进制数相应的十六进制数可表达为___1BFH___。2、__定期/计数器__是一种可以对时钟信号或外部输入信号进行计数,当计数值达成设定规定期便向CPU提出解决请求,从而实现定期或计数功能的外设。3、定期器1是一个____16________位定期器,可在时钟___上升沿____或____下降沿________递增或者递减计数。4、CC2530的定期器1具有______“自由运营”_______________、__________“模”___________、_______“正计数/倒计数”______________三种不同的工作模式。5、通信方式分为___串行通信_、___并行通信___。6、对单片机内部器件的操作本质是对_相关特殊功能寄存器进行读/写操作_。7、CC2530具有____USART0__________和______USART1________两个串行通信接口,它们可分别运营于异步UART模式或者同步SPI模式。8、ZigBee技术是一种短距离,低复杂度,低数据速率的双向无线通信或无线网络技术,是一组基于__IEEE802.15.4__无线标准研制开发的有关组网,安全和应用软件方面的通信技术。9、二进制数相应的十六进制数可表达为____1BEH__________。10、在IAR编程环境中,16进制数的表达方法是_____以0x开头的数字__________。11、%是_____取余_______运算符。10%4=_____2_____。12、$PROJ_DIR$\..\inc表达___WORKSPACE目录上一层的INC目录______________。13、按键消抖的方法有两种:______硬件消抖___、______软件消抖______。14、在ZigBee无线传感网络中,数据通信重要有___单播__________、_____组播_________、______广播_____3种类型,用户可以根据通信的需要灵活采用某种通信方式。15、CC2530中共包含了5个定期/计数器,分别是______定期器1___、___定期器2__、__定期器3____、_____定期器4_、___睡眠定期器____。16、Z-Stack协议栈是基于一个___轮转查询式_操作系统。17、CC2530的I/O口都能配置成外部中断功能,提供了____上升沿触发__和___下降沿触发两种触发方式。18、通常有_____查询方式__和______中断方式___两种方式来实现串口数据接受。19、设立定期器1的控制寄存器T1CTL值为0X0E,则时钟进行了____128____________分频,定期器工作于_______模________模式。20、___中断技术__的引入,提高了CPU的使用效率,也能使CPU及时响应紧急事务。21、设立定期器1的控制寄存器T1CTL值为0X0F,则时钟进行了_______128_____分频,定期器工作于______正计数/倒计数____模式。22、CC2530串行通信接口分别运营于___异步UART模式___或者___同步SPI模式___。23、ZigBee技术是一种短距离,低复杂度,低数据速率的双向无线通信或无线网络技术,是一组基于__ZigBee__无线标准研制开发的有关组网,安全和应用软件方面的通信技术。24、Z-Stack协议栈是基于一个_____轮转查询式_______操作系统。25、CC2530的ADC转换器支持_______14_____位模拟数字转换,转换后的有效位数高达12位;(7-12)位的有效分辨率位。26、CC2530ADC(模拟/数字)转换器有转换数据寄存器(ADCH:ADCL)。假设ADCH的内容为(aaaaaaaa)ADCL为(bbbbbb00),进行程序分析。语句:unsignedinta,b,c,d;a=(ADCH>>2);a=a<<8;b=ADCL;c=(ADCH<<6)|(b>>2);d=a|c;以上语句执行后,变量d的内容是___00aaaaaaaabbbbbb__。简答题1、Z-Stack协议栈安装完各文献夹的作用?2、什么是中断?中断的作用?3、假如使用串口调试工具收发CC2530串口数据?4、分析BasicRF的启动,发射,接受过程?5、分析下ZigBee无线传感网络中,数据通信中单播,组播和广播的特点?6、单片机的内部结构涉及哪些关键部分?7、ZigBeer的重要技术特点有哪些?8、常用的无线通信模块有哪些?9、CC2530中共包含了几个定期/计数器?分别为?10、分析basicrf,hal,utilities等文献夹的文献的作用?11、模拟信号和数字信号有哪些区别?CC2530中使用什么模块进行模数转换?程序编程:1、编写串口1,CC2530开发板不断地向PC发送“HelloZigBee!”字符串。2、编写无线RF初始化函数。/*****点对点通讯地址设立******/#defineRF_CHANNEL20//频道11~26#definePAN_ID0x1379//网络id#defineMY_ADDR0xacef//本机模块地址#defineSEND_ADDR0x1234//发送地址voidConfigRf_Init(void){basicRfConfig.panId=____________________;//zigbee的ID号设立basicRfConfig.channel=____________________;//zigbee的频道设立basicRfConfig.myAddr=____________________;//设立本机地址basicRfConfig.ackRequest=____________________;//应答信号while(basicRfInit(&basicRfConfig)==_______);//检测zigbee的参数是否配置成功basicRfReceiveOn();//打开RF}3、编写定期器1初始化代码,其中系统时钟频率为32MHZ,128分频,模比较模式,设定期间为0.2s。voidinit_Timer1(void){//时钟速度设立为32MHz//配置128分频,模比较计数工作模式,并开始启动//设定timer1通道0比较模式//把50000的低8位写入T1CC0L//把50000的高8位写入T1CC0H//清除timer1中断标志//清除通道0中断标志//不产生定期器1的溢出中断//使能定期器1的中断//使能全局中断}4、初始化IO口,规定LED1、LED3、SW1所相应的端口初始,并将LED1、LED3设立为输出口,将SW1设立为输入口,初始化后将LED1与LED3熄灭。#include"ioCC2530.h"//引用CC2530头文献#defineLED1//LED1端口宏定义#defineLED3//LED3端口宏定义#defineSW1//SW1端口宏定义voidinit_IO(void){}5、采用ZigBee模块(带串口),运用T1定期控制4个LED,实现循环流水灯。6、编写软件延时函数delay()。7、编写UART0串口初始化代码,PC端串口接受数据的串口初始化。voidinitUART0(void){//设立外设I/O口//设立P0.2、P0.3、P0.3、P0.4位外设I/O口//设立USART0工作模式为UART模式//设立波特率为57600 //设立波特率为57600 //设立U
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 光伏租房顶合同范本
- 个人道路合同标准文本
- 公司定制酒合同标准文本
- 公司融资个人合同标准文本
- 俱乐部线上合同标准文本英语
- 体检包干合同标准文本
- 买房按揭买卖合同样本
- 亚行合同标准文本
- 买卖钢铁居间合同样本
- 养狗证租房合同标准文本
- ICU中心供氧故障应急
- DG-TJ08-2433A-2023 外墙保温一体化系统应用技术标准(预制混凝土反打保温外墙)
- 2024年上海奉贤区储备人才招聘笔试冲刺题(带答案解析)
- 中医五脏心完整版本
- 邮政集团社招柜员笔试题
- 第9课 古代的商路、贸易与文化交流 -2023-2024学年高二历史同步教学课件(选必3文化交流与传播)
- Mini-CEX的测评内容人文关怀
- 家政保洁培训课件教学
- 医学生创新创业课件概述
- 《秤的发展史》课件
- 医院感染科护士对防控感染的终末消毒与彻底清洁
评论
0/150
提交评论